Frequently Asked Questions

 


What is a Short-Term Rental? 

A Short-Term Rental, also known as a vacation rental, is the rental of a legally-licensed dwelling unit for periods of less than 30 consecutive days per occurrence. A Short-Term Rental License is required prior to advertising and renting your property.

Who needs to apply for a Short-Term Rental License?

Any owner renting a property for a period of 30 consecutive days or less is required to apply for a Short-Term Rental Permit. It is the owner(s)' responsibility to know and comply with all ordinances, resolutions and regulations that apply to short term rentals within Ashtabula County.

When is the Lodging Tax due?

Lodging Tax payments are due monthly on the last day of the month following the end of the prior month. If there was no rental activity for the entire month, you are still required to submit the completed Lodging Tax form.

How is penalty and interest calculated on late payments?

PENALTIES: Delinquent payments incur a 10% penalty of the tax due. Add $100/month if 6 months late or more.

My village/township/city also charges a lodging tax. Can I pay both at the same place?

As of June 2022, you can complete and file combined reports for the county and Ashtabula City, Austinburg Township, Conneaut City, Geneva City, and Saybrook.

You must complete and file separate reports for the county and Geneva on the Lake and Harpersfield Township.

Do I also need to obtain a separate business license?

No. The STR Business License is all you need to begin advertising your rental and remitting taxes.

Does my short-term rental license apply to multiple properties?

No. You are only allowed to short-term rent one dwelling unit per license. An owner is permitted a maximum of one "whole home" rental and one "partial home" rental but each STR requires its own license. 

Do I have to display my license number?

Yes. The STR License number must all be posted in a conspicuous place within the short-term rental unit at all times. Your STR License PDF can be found in the Business Center by clicking your account name under "Manage Your Account(s)".

Is the County working with Airbnb?

No. Airbnb does not collect or remit lodgers' tax to Ashtabula County Ridge on behalf of property owners and/or authorized agents.

Is the County working with Vrbo?

No. Vrbo does not collect or remit lodgers' tax to Ashtabula County on behalf of property owners and/or authorized agents.

 Can I pay by credit card?

Yes! We are able to take Visa, Mastercard, Amex and Discover. Ashtabula county does assess a convenience fee.

Can I pay by e-check ?

Yes! You can select your e-check during checkout. In doing so, you authorize you bank to send the payment electronically to Ashtabula County. The County does not pull the money from your account, ever.

Where are my tax forms? My Action Center is empty. 

Your tax forms will be available on the 1st day of the month following the last day of the tax period. For example, the January taxes will be available on February 1st. If you do not see the forms you expected, simply contact GovOS support for assistance.

Can I manage multiple properties with one login?

Yes - to do so, click Add accounts from your user login under Manage Your Account(s). You will need your 6 digit Account Number and the GovOS Activation Code to connect to an existing property record.

Can a property have more than one user?

Yes, each property can have an unlimited number of users. Each user is required to provide the 6 digit Account Number and the GovOS Activation code to be authorized to connect to an existing property record.

Do I need to file a Zero File tax return through GovOS?

Yes, you must file a zero return. To file a zero tax form, select your tax form from your Action Center. Then, complete the required information on the remittance, including Gross Rents and any deductions. You will be prompted to confirm your desire to complete the return as a Zero File return.

What payment types are accepted by the County through GovOS?

The County accepts ACH Debit, or e-check as well as the following major credit cards: Visa, Mastercard, Amex and Discover. 

Can I schedule a payment in GovOS?

For your security, GovOS does not store any payment information in the system. You will need to enter your desired payment information each time you check out.
